David Brooks discusses his book 'The Second Mountain,' exploring themes of personal transformation, moral renewal, and the distinction between happiness and joy. He shares his journey from loneliness to finding deeper meaning through community and spiritual growth. Brooks highlights societal issues, emphasizing the need for compassion and connection, and introduces the Weave project, which aims to rebuild social fabric through community relationships.
